摘要
This invention relates to a scanning method and system for non-invasive testing, by performing radiographs of inspected airplanes from at least two different views. The system in accordance with the present invention consists of a mobile device for towing at least two scanning frames, with each frame containing a source of penetrating radiation and an array of detectors located on opposite sides of the scanned aircraft and a mobile control station, all components being made with the ability to attach and load on the mobile chassis in the transport mode. A complete scanning system for non-invasive testing of aircraft, in accordance with the present invention, is a mobile non-invasive scanning kit with installation on the chassis (1) of a vehicle, on which there is an additional chassis, add-on (2), on which a deformable profile is fixed in the form of a parallelogram, on which a mechanical boom (4) is installed at a variable angle into a double connection (5), supporting a source of penetrating radiation at the end (6). A hinged boom (7) with a connection (8) with one degree of freedom is installed along the superstructure (2), the boom is equipped with an array of detectors (9). The scanning system for non-invasive testing includes a mobile device (15) for towing and attaching to the front landing gear of the aircraft in order to pull the aircraft under test at a constant speed through the scanning frames. The mobile unit (22) of the control is outside the restricted area a and is controlled via wireless or wired communication.
